Repairing Gear in Diablo 4 Explained

To repair your gear in Diablo 4, you’ll simply need to visit a blacksmith in town. You can find blacksmiths in many Sanctuary towns or villages. They are mainly located around waypoints you use for fast traveling. Blacksmiths are identifiable on your map and have an anvil icon that you can easily recognize in Diablo 4. After interacting with a Blacksmith NPC, you’ll see these three options:
- Directly in Inventory: This option allows you to repair an item by selecting it manually. Click on the hammer icon and select the gear you want to repair.
- Equipped: This option allows you to repair all the gear you are currently using. It is the best method to repair all the repairable items on you quickly.
- All items: This option allows you to repair all the items you have in your inventory and have equipped at that moment. Therefore, the total cost will be higher.
What Happens If You Don’t Repair Your Gear?
Your Diablo 4 gear gradually loses its durability and becomes ineffective with use. Also, the more you die, the more your gear’s durability will degrade. If the color of an item you use has turned red, that item no longer provides any effect. When an item loses its effects, its stats are disabled, and it will not give your character any buffs.
You can have difficulty in raids or dungeons unless your gear is top-tier quality and fully repaired. Even if a single item you use is broken, it can cause you to fall back in a rugged boss fight. That’s why you should completely repair your gear every time you visit the town for a few seconds.
